Job Summary:

The Construction Foreman is responsible for managing and directing a crew of five workers to deliver a successful project by meeting or exceeding corporate and project goals for safety, quality, profitability, and schedule, resulting in extreme customer satisfaction.

It's important that the successful candidate has familiarity reading drawings and design plans to understand where the tracks need to go and how they are to be built.

Responsibilities and Duties:

Pre-plans work activities with Manager of Track Maintenance to develop best means and methods, including safety action plans.

Reviews all project documentation and plans to ensure that the work in the field is built to the most recent specifications.

Plans the day-to-day operations on assigned project and ensures that proper resources are in place for the timely completion of work. This includes labor, tools, equipment and material.

Takes responsibility for crew performance as it relates to company goals, safety audits, and following company policies and procedures. Initiates follow up action as necessary including training, orientation, discipline, etc.

Conducts daily briefing with crew to review production goals, performance feedback, safety and schedule, hazards, and to solicit feedback from the workers.

Always maintains a dedication to safety by modeling, providing education and enforcing safe work practices and company policies and procedures.

Ensures that proper safety equipment is available and used by all field personnel.

Communicates with customer and ensures a high level of customer satisfaction.

Communicates with contractors or subcontractors to coordinate work, goals, etc.

Helps to train and motivate workers.

Performs a variety of administrative tasks such as production reports, timesheets, equipment logs, inspection reports, change orders and updating project files.

Performs other related administrative or project-based duties as assigned.

Physical and Attendance Requirements

This is a hands-on job working outdoors at construction sites.

Ability to pass background check, pre-employment physical and drug screen. Frequently stands, walks, climbs, balances, lifts, bends, and moves objects up to 90 pounds.

Exposed to all weather conditions including very hot and very cold weather.

Exposed to loud noise.

May be exposed to live track/trains and high voltage.

Travel will be required in this position ranging from a few weeks to months on-site at a time. Travel home is paid by the company every 4 to 5 weeks.
